Security Bank makes InstaPay, PESONet transfers free for all customers

Security Bank has extended free InstaPay and PESONet fund transfers to all its customers starting July 10, 2026, expanding a benefit that was previously available only to select client segments.

In an advisory, Security Bank said InstaPay and PESONet fund transfers are now free for every Security Bank customer, making it easier for clients to send money without paying transfer fees.

The bank said free fund transfers had been available to Gold Circle and Wealth clients since 2021, and to Corporate and Business Banking clients since 2022.

“Starting July 10, InstaPay and PESONet fund transfers are now free for all Security Bank customers,” the bank said.

Security Bank said the move is part of its effort to make everyday banking simpler, more convenient, and more rewarding as it marks 75 years of serving Filipinos.

The latest announcement adds to the growing number of Philippine banks removing or lowering digital fund transfer fees as customers continue to demand cheaper and more convenient ways to move money online.

InstaPay is commonly used for real-time fund transfers, while PESONet is used for batch electronic transfers, including larger transactions and payments processed within banking hours.
